Frequently Asked Questions

Curbside Pickup FAQs:

How to Choose Curbside Pickup?

During checkout online, simply select the "curbside pickup" option for eligible items.

How Long Does It Take?

Most orders are ready within a few hours, but allow extra time for bulky items or those requiring assembly.

How Do I Check In?

Use the Home Depot mobile app to check in once you've arrived at the designated curbside pickup spot.

What Do I Bring?

Bring your ID and the email/text notification confirming your order pickup.

What If I Can't Find the Curbside Pickup Spots?

No worries! Just head inside the store and ask a friendly associate for help. They'll point you in the right direction.
